What's The Definition Of Snood?

[n] an ornamental net in the shape of a bag that confines a woman's hair; pins or ties at the back of the head

Snood In Webster's Dictionary

\Snood\, n. [AS. sn[=o]d. Cf. Snare.] 1. The fillet which binds the hair of a young unmarried woman, and is emblematic of her maiden character. [Scot.] And seldom was a snood amid Such wild, luxuriant ringlets hid. --Sir W. Scott. 2. A short line (often of horsehair) connecting a fishing line with the hook; a snell; a leader.
\Snood\, v. t. To bind or braid up, as the hair, with a snood. [Scot.]
